In the second episode of this year’s Midsummary, Jake Stewart & James Hardy talk about simplicity, meme pages, and a beautiful country house.
The shows discussed are:
‘Hot Summer Nights’ at Gasworks
‘On the Uncertainty of Signs’ by Willing
‘The Inheritance’ at Fortyfive Downstairs
